
2025 ავტორი: Lynn Donovan | [email protected]. ბოლოს შეცვლილი: 2025-01-22 17:29
The განსხვავება რელაციურ მონაცემთა ბაზას შორის და ობიექტზე ორიენტირებული მონაცემთა ბაზა არის ის, რომ ურთიერთობითი მონაცემები ბაზის მაღაზიები მონაცემები ში ცხრილების ფორმა, რომელიც შეიცავს სტრიქონებს და სვეტებს. ობიექტზე ორიენტირებულ მონაცემებში The მონაცემები ინახება მის მოქმედებებთან ერთად, რომელიც ამუშავებს ან კითხულობს არსებულს მონაცემები . ეს არის ძირითადი განსხვავებები.
შემდგომში, შეიძლება ასევე იკითხოთ, რა განსხვავებაა ობიექტსა და კლასს შორის ობიექტზე ორიენტირებული მონაცემთა მოდელში?
ან ობიექტი არის კონკრეტულის მაგალითი კლასი . ობიექტები რომლებსაც აქვთ მსგავსი მახასიათებლები დაჯგუფებულია კლასები . ა კლასი არის მსგავსების კოლექცია ობიექტები საერთო სტრუქტურით (ატრიბუტები) და ქცევით (მეთოდები.)
გარდა ამისა, რა განსხვავებაა DBMS-სა და Oodbms-ს შორის? OODBMS ნიშნავს ობიექტზე ორიენტირებული მონაცემთა ბაზის მართვის სისტემას. OODBMS-ში ჩვენ ვინახავთ მონაცემებს ობიექტის სახით. DBMS არის ნებისმიერი მონაცემთა ბაზის მართვის სისტემა. Ყველაზე პოპულარული DBMS არის რელაციური მონაცემთა ბაზის მართვის სისტემები, რომლებშიც ჩვენ ყველაფერს ვინახავთ როგორც კავშირს შორის სუბიექტები.
ამასთან დაკავშირებით, რა არის ობიექტზე ორიენტირებული მონაცემთა ბაზის მოდელი?
ან ობიექტი - ორიენტირებული მონაცემთა ბაზა მართვის სისტემა (ასევე ცნობილია, როგორც უბრალოდ ობიექტის მონაცემთა ბაზა ) არის DBMS, სადაც მონაცემები წარმოდგენილია სახით ობიექტები , როგორც გამოიყენება ობიექტი - ორიენტირებული პროგრამირება. ორივე ერთნაირად იყენებს მოდელი წარმომადგენლობა მონაცემებისთვის.
რა მსგავსება და განსხვავებებია კლასსა და სტრუქტურას შორის?
ძირითადად, ა კლასი აერთიანებს ველებს და მეთოდებს (წევრის ფუნქცია, რომელიც განსაზღვრავს მოქმედებებს) ერთ ერთეულში. ა სტრუქტურა არის სხვადასხვა ტიპის მონაცემთა ცვლადების კრებული ერთი ერთეულის ქვეშ. იგი თითქმის მსგავსია ა კლასი რადგან ორივე არის მომხმარებლის მიერ განსაზღვრული მონაცემთა ტიპები და ორივე შეიცავს მონაცემთა სხვადასხვა ტიპებს.
გირჩევთ:
არის ჯავა ობიექტზე ორიენტირებული თუ ობიექტზე დაფუძნებული?

ჯავა არის ობიექტზე ორიენტირებული პროგრამირების ენის მაგალითი, რომელიც მხარს უჭერს ერთი კლასის მეორისგან შექმნას და მემკვიდრეობას (რაც არის კოდის ხელახლა გამოყენება). VB არის ობიექტზე დაფუძნებული ენის კიდევ ერთი მაგალითი, რადგან თქვენ შეგიძლიათ შექმნათ და გამოიყენოთ კლასები და ობიექტები, მაგრამ კლასების მემკვიდრეობა არ არის მხარდაჭერილი
რა არის მონაცემთა ბაზის ლოგიკური დიზაინი და მონაცემთა ბაზის ფიზიკური დიზაინი?

მონაცემთა ბაზის ლოგიკური მოდელირება მოიცავს; ERD, ბიზნესპროცესების დიაგრამები და მომხმარებლის უკუკავშირის დოკუმენტაცია; ვინაიდან მონაცემთა ბაზის ფიზიკური მოდელირება მოიცავს; სერვერის მოდელის დიაგრამა, მონაცემთა ბაზის დიზაინის დოკუმენტაცია და მომხმარებლის უკუკავშირის დოკუმენტაცია
რა განსხვავებაა OSI მოდელსა და TCP IP მოდელს შორის?

1. OSI არის ზოგადი, პროტოკოლისგან დამოუკიდებელი სტანდარტი, რომელიც მოქმედებს როგორც საკომუნიკაციო კარიბჭე ქსელსა და საბოლოო მომხმარებელს შორის. TCP/IP მოდელი დაფუძნებულია სტანდარტულ პროტოკოლებზე, რომელთა ირგვლივ განვითარდა ინტერნეტი. ეს არის საკომუნიკაციო პროტოკოლი, რომელიც საშუალებას აძლევს ჰოსტების დაკავშირებას ქსელში
რატომ ხდის სვეტებზე ორიენტირებული მონაცემთა საცავი უფრო სწრაფად წვდომას დისკებზე, ვიდრე მწკრივზე ორიენტირებული მონაცემთა შენახვა?

სვეტებზე ორიენტირებული მონაცემთა ბაზები (აგრეთვე სვეტოვანი მონაცემთა ბაზები) უფრო შესაფერისია ანალიტიკური დატვირთვისთვის, რადგან მონაცემთა ფორმატი (სვეტის ფორმატი) უფრო სწრაფად ამუშავებს შეკითხვას - სკანირება, აგრეგაცია და ა.შ. სვეტები) მიმდებარედ
რა განსხვავებაა ლოგიკურ მოდელსა და ცვლილების თეორიას შორის?

განსხვავებები ცვლილების თეორიასა და ლოგიკურ მოდელს შორის. ToC იძლევა „დიდ სურათს“და აჯამებს მუშაობას სტრატეგიულ დონეზე, ხოლო ლოგიკური ჩარჩო ასახავს პროგრამის (განხორციელების) დონის გაგებას ცვლილების პროცესის შესახებ